Hex inverter, 9.3 ns propagation delay at 5 V
The CD74ACT04E: Each channel inverts a single input, making it the basic logic building block for signal conditioning, oscillator circuits, and data bus buffering where a clean logic-level complement is needed. Propagation delay is 9.3 ns max at 5 V into a 50 pF load — fast enough to keep up with most 5 V microcontrollers and peripheral buses running at tens of megahertz.
Output drive and temperature range
Each output sources or sinks 24 mA — enough to drive a standard TTL load, an LED indicator through a current-limiting resistor, or the input of several downstream logic gates without a buffer. The 4 µA max quiescent current means the chip draws almost nothing when the inputs are static. Input logic thresholds are 0.8 V low and 2 V high — compatible with both 5 V TTL and 5 V CMOS families. The 14-DIP (0.300-inch, 7.62 mm) through-hole package is breadboard-friendly and survives rework cycles that would stress a fine-pitch SMD part.

No official second-source or pin-compatible replacement is registered from TI. The 74ACT04 function is widely cloned across logic families (74HC04, 74HCT04, 74LS04), but each has different supply voltage, input thresholds, and speed — a direct swap requires checking the system's Vcc and timing budget.
